Subject: Memtrace cut-over complete

Team,

Cut-over to Memtrace v2 for GPU memory profiling finished last night. Old v1 agents are disabled; any tickets referencing v1 dashboards should be closed as resolved-by-migration. Sampling overhead is now under 2% and allocation traces include kernel names. Known gap: profiles older than 30 days were not migrated. Point customers at the v2 docs for setup questions. For reference when troubleshooting, the agent now runs with the following configuration.

settings of bagaf-bawip:
[aldax]
port = 5000
region = south-4
host = aldax.brasklabs.corp
team = brivan
timeout_ms = 2000
retries = 2

Shipped the depot-routing fix; solver now respects truck capacity caps. Known issue: stale inventory snapshots when the Harwick depot gateway drops — retry logic is in, not yet verified under load. Don't touch the demand forecaster this week; Marit is mid-refactor. Outstanding: migrate cron jobs off the old scheduler, audit the slotting heuristics for the new machine models. Everything else is in the tracker. Dashboard and run history are on the page below.

operations page: https://confluence.zemvarlabs.internal/projects/display/browse/display/8963

Subject: On-call brief — TideGlance widget

Welcome to the rotation. TideGlance renders tide tables for the Harborlight app. Security-relevant points: it fetches predictions from our Moonpull service over mTLS, caches six hours locally, and sanitizes station names before render. No user data leaves the widget. Past incidents were all cache-poisoning attempts against the staging proxy; prod has stricter headers. Review the threat notes before approving changes. The full hardening checklist lives on the internal page below.

operations page: https://superset.kelvicorp.example/pipeline/run/display/view/9edfe8e23ee3f5ff